Het grote Bavoboek
September 5, 1520: with great precision, the gilded cross is placed on the crossing tower of the Bavo, 78 meters above the ground. The church is now officially 'finished', even though a lot would still be built, rebuilt and restored. This book describes the history of the Bavo, the social, religious and cultural significance of the church for the city of Haarlem, the interior, the glasses, the world-famous organ, the 'major restoration' by mainly Pierre Cuypers and many more aspects that Make Bavo one of the most beautiful Gothic churches in our country. In order to bundle all knowledge, the Friends of the Grote of St. Bavokerk has put together a team of specialists: construction, art and architecture historians, archaeologists, music experts and of course tour guides who are involved in the church - experts par excellence.
